Gastroenterology Billing: Screening vs Diagnostic Colonoscopies
Gastroenterology Billing for screening and diagnostic procedures requires correct classification and coding. Screening applies preventive care, while diagnostic applies symptom-based necessity, and therefore billing and reimbursement differ. Proper billing helps reduce denials and improves claim approval.
